加入收藏 | 设为首页 | 会员中心 | 我要投稿 站长网 (https://www.zhandada.cn/)- 应用程序、大数据、数据可视化、人脸识别、低代码!
当前位置: 首页 > 站长学院 > MySql教程 > 正文

iOS视角揭秘MySQL触发器与权限控制实战

发布时间:2025-12-30 14:56:30 所属栏目:MySql教程 来源:DaWei
导读:  作为系统架构师,我们经常需要在设计应用时考虑数据的一致性和安全性。MySQL触发器和权限控制是实现这些目标的重要工具,尤其在iOS开发中,数据的可靠性和访问控制至关重要。AI分析图,仅供参考  触发器是一种

  作为系统架构师,我们经常需要在设计应用时考虑数据的一致性和安全性。MySQL触发器和权限控制是实现这些目标的重要工具,尤其在iOS开发中,数据的可靠性和访问控制至关重要。


AI分析图,仅供参考

  触发器是一种在特定数据库事件发生时自动执行的存储过程,例如插入、更新或删除操作。在iOS应用中,当数据发生变化时,触发器可以用来同步其他相关数据或执行业务逻辑,从而减少客户端代码的复杂性。


  权限控制则是确保只有授权用户才能访问或修改数据库中的数据。通过精细的权限配置,可以有效防止未授权的数据访问和潜在的安全风险。在iOS应用中,通常会通过后端服务与数据库交互,因此权限管理必须严格实施。


  在实际部署中,触发器的使用需要谨慎,避免因触发器逻辑复杂而导致性能问题或死锁。同时,应确保触发器不会破坏数据完整性,特别是在涉及多表关联的情况下。


  权限控制方面,建议采用最小权限原则,即每个用户或应用只拥有完成其任务所需的最低权限。这可以通过MySQL的GRANT语句进行配置,并结合角色管理来简化权限分配。


  审计日志和监控机制也是保障系统安全的重要手段。通过记录触发器的执行情况和用户的操作行为,可以及时发现异常活动并采取相应措施。


  在iOS应用与MySQL数据库交互时,还应考虑网络传输的安全性,如使用SSL加密连接,以防止数据在传输过程中被窃取或篡改。


  综合来看,合理利用MySQL触发器和权限控制不仅能提升系统的稳定性和安全性,还能优化开发流程,降低维护成本。作为架构师,我们需要在设计阶段就充分考虑这些因素,确保系统的长期可维护性和扩展性。

(编辑:站长网)

【声明】本站内容均来自网络,其相关言论仅代表作者个人观点,不代表本站立场。若无意侵犯到您的权利,请及时与联系站长删除相关内容!

    推荐文章